class CubeListRepresentation(object):
_template = """
<style>
.accordion-{uid} {{
color: var(--jp-ui-font-color2);
background: var(--jp-layout-color2);
cursor: pointer;
padding: 10px;
border: 1px solid var(--jp-border-color0);
width: 100%;
text-align: left;
font-size: 14px;
font-family: var(--jp-code-font-family);
font-weight: normal;
outline: none;
transition: 0.4s;
}}
.active {{
background: var(--jp-layout-color1);
font-weight: 900;
}}
.accordion-{uid}.active {{
border: 1px solid var(--jp-brand-color1) !important;
}}
.accordion-{uid}:hover {{
box-shadow: var(--jp-input-box-shadow);
border: 2px solid var(--jp-brand-color1);
}}
.panel-{uid} {{
padding: 0 18px;
margin-bottom: 5px;
background-color: var(--jp-layout-color1);
display: none;
overflow: hidden;
border: 1px solid var(--jp-brand-color2);
}}
</style>
<script type="text/javascript">
var accordion = document.getElementsByClassName("accordion-{uid}");
var i;

for (i = 0; i < accordion.length; i++) {{
accordion[i].addEventListener("click", function() {{
this.classList.toggle("active");

var panel = this.nextElementSibling;
if (panel.style.display === "block") {{
panel.style.display = "none";
}} else {{
panel.style.display = "block";
}}
}});
}}
</script>
{contents}
"""

_accordian_panel = """
<button class="accordion-{uid}">{title}</button>
<div class="panel-{uid}">
<p>{content}</p>
</div>
"""

def __init__(self, cubelist):
self.cubelist = cubelist
self.cubelist_id = id(self.cubelist)

def make_content(self):
html = []
for i, cube in enumerate(self.cubelist):
title = '{i}: {summary}'.format(i=i,
summary=cube.summary(shorten=True))
content = cube._repr_html_()
html.append(self._accordian_panel.format(uid=self.cubelist_id,
title=title,
content=content))
return html

def repr_html(self):
contents = self.make_content()
contents_str = '\n'.join(contents)
return self._template.format(uid=self.cubelist_id,
contents=contents_str)

"""Unit tests for the `iris.cube.CubeRepresentation` class."""

from __future__ import (absolute_import, division, print_function)
from six.moves import (filter, input, map, range, zip) # noqa

# Import iris.tests first so that some things can be initialised before
# importing anything else.
import iris.tests as tests

from iris.cube import CubeList
import iris.tests.stock as stock

from iris.experimental.representation import CubeListRepresentation


@tests.skip_data
class Test__instantiation(tests.IrisTest):
def setUp(self):
self.cubes = CubeList([stock.simple_3d()])
self.representer = CubeListRepresentation(self.cubes)

def test_ids(self):
self.assertEqual(id(self.cubes), self.representer.cubelist_id)


@tests.skip_data
class Test_make_content(tests.IrisTest):
def setUp(self):
self.cubes = CubeList([stock.simple_3d(),
stock.lat_lon_cube()])
self.representer = CubeListRepresentation(self.cubes)
self.content = self.representer.make_content()

def test_repr_len(self):
self.assertEqual(len(self.cubes), len(self.content))

def test_summary_lines(self):
names = [c.name() for c in self.cubes]
for name, content in zip(names, self.content):
self.assertIn(name, content)

def test__cube_name_summary_consistency(self):
# Just check the first cube in the CubeList.
single_cube_html = self.content[0]
first_contents_line = single_cube_html.split('\n')[1]
# Get the cube name out of the repr html...
cube_name = first_contents_line.split('>0: ')[1].split('/')[0]
# ... and prettify it (to be the same as in the following cube repr).
pretty_cube_name = cube_name.strip().replace('_', ' ').title()
self.assertIn(pretty_cube_name, single_cube_html)


@tests.skip_data
class Test_repr_html(tests.IrisTest):
def setUp(self):
self.cubes = CubeList([stock.simple_3d(),
stock.lat_lon_cube()])
self.representer = CubeListRepresentation(self.cubes)

def test_html_length(self):
html = self.representer.repr_html()
n_html_elems = html.count('<button') # One <button> tag per cube.
self.assertEqual(len(self.cubes), n_html_elems)


if __name__ == '__main__':
tests.main()
